(Carl is pictured above during his terrific innings of 127 in the 6th Test against England at The Oval in August 1995. The West Indies rattled up 692-8 declared in reply to England's 454 all out and the match then petered out into a draw, England scoring 223-4 second time around, to leave an entertaining series all square at 2-2. The Windies total of 692-8 set a new Test record score for them against England but this was to be eclipsed in 2004 when they totalled a remarkable 751-5, Brian Lara scoring scoring 400*.)
